Ingredients

  • 1 sheet puff pastry (thawed)
  • 8 oz cream cheese (softened)
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up chopped walnuts or pecans
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1 egg (for egg wash)

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Step 2: In a mixing bowl, combine softened cream cheese, granulated sugar, chopped nuts, and cinnamon until smooth.
  3. Step 3: Roll out the puff pastry on a floured surface to about an eighth of an inch thick.
  4. Step 4: Spread the cream cheese mixture down the center of the pastry and make diagonal cuts along both sides.
  5. Step 5: Fold the flaps over the filling, brush with egg wash, and bake for 25-30 minutes until golden brown.

Tips & Variations

  • For a richer flavor, add a teaspoon of vanilla extract to the cream cheese filling.
  • Swap walnuts or pecans with almonds or hazelnuts for a different nutty taste.
  • Dust the finished kringle with powdered sugar for an extra festive touch.

Storage

Store the Kringle in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. For longer freshness, refrigerate and consume within 4 days. Reheat briefly in a warm oven to restore flakiness before serving.

FAQs

Can I use homemade puff pastry for this recipe?

Absolutely! Homemade puff pastry works wonderfully and can add an extra touch of freshness to your Kringle.

Is it possible to freeze the Kringle before baking?

Yes, you can assemble the Kringle, freeze it unbaked, and then bake it directly from frozen. You may need to add a few extra minutes to the baking time.

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king and ease cleanup.
  2. Prepare Filling: In a mixing bowl, thoroughly combine the softened cream cheese, granulated sugar, chopped nuts, and ground cinnamon until the mixture is smooth and evenly blended.
  3. Roll Out Puff Pastry: Lightly flour a clean surface and roll out the thawed puff pastry sheet to about an eighth of an inch thickness, ensuring an even layer for baking.
  4. Assemble Kringle: Spread the prepared cream cheese filling down the center of the pastry sheet. Then, make diagonal cuts along both sides of the pastry, creating flaps that will later be folded over the filling.
  5. Fold and Egg Wash: Carefully fold the diagonal flaps over the filling, alternating sides to create a braided pattern. Brush the entire surface with beaten egg wash to achieve a glossy, golden finish during baking.
  6. Bake: Place the assembled kringle onto the prepared baking sheet and b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the pastry is puffed and golden brown.

Notes

  • Allow cream cheese to soften at room temperature for easier mixing.
  • Feel free to substitute walnuts with pecans according to preference.
  • Ensure puff pastry is thawed but still cold for best rolling results.
  • Serve warm or at room temperature; optionally dust with powdered sugar for extra sweetness.
  • Store leftovers wrapped in plastic wrap or airtight container; best consumed within 2 days.
